The Science of the First Hour
Your body operates on a roughly 24-hour cycle known as the circadian rhythm. This system regulates everything from body temperature and heart rate to the release of specific hormones like cortisol and melatonin.
When you wake up, your body undergoes the Cortisol Awakening Response (CAR). This is a natural spike in cortisol designed to give you the energy and alertness needed to start the day. If you immediately reach for your phone or drink caffeine within minutes of waking, you interfere with this natural process. Understanding cortisol conscious morning routines is the first step toward reclaiming your natural energy levels.
Strategic Light Exposure
The single most important trigger for your circadian rhythm is light. Specifically, viewing outdoor light (even on a cloudy day) within the first 30 minutes of waking triggers the release of cortisol and sets a timer for melatonin production 14 to 16 hours later. This isn't just about "feeling awake"; it is about circadian anchoring, which ensures your sleep-wake cycle remains stable and predictable.
Step 1: Thermal and Hydration Resets
Before you look at a screen or touch a coffee pot, your body needs a physical transition. During sleep, your core body temperature drops to its lowest point. To wake up fully, your temperature needs to rise. While a cold plunge is popular, a warm shower or simple movement can also signal this transition.
Hydration is the second pillar. You lose a significant amount of water through respiration during the night. Drinking 16â20 ounces of waterâideally with a pinch of sea salt or electrolytesârehydrates your cells and kickstarts your metabolism. Step 3: The Delayed Caffeine Strategy
One of the most common mistakes in morning routines is consuming caffeine immediately after waking. Adenosine is a chemical in your brain that builds up throughout the day, making you feel sleepy. While you sleep, adenosine is cleared out. If you drink coffee immediately, you block the remaining adenosine receptors, but you don't clear the adenosine itself.
When the caffeine wears off, that leftover adenosine hits all at once, leading to the dreaded 2:00 PM crash. By waiting 60 to 90 minutes to consume your first cup of coffee, you allow your natural cortisol levels to peak and clear the remaining adenosine. Engineering Your Environment for Success
Your environment often dictates your behavior more than your intentions do. If your gym clothes are packed and your water bottle is filled the night before, the path of least resistance leads to your desired routine. This is the essence of impulse resistance. You aren't using willpower; you are using design.
Consider these environmental adjustments:
- Blackout curtains: Use them for sleep, but open them immediately upon waking.
- Analog alarms: Keep your phone in another room to avoid the temptation of the "infinite scroll."
- Temperature control: If you struggle to wake up, set your thermostat to increase the temperature 30 minutes before your alarm goes off.

Actionable Checklist for a Primed Morning
- 0â5 Minutes: Wake up and avoid the phone. Drink 20oz of water with electrolytes.
- 5â15 Minutes: Get outside. View natural sunlight for at least 10 minutes. If it's dark, use a 10,000 lux light therapy lamp.
- 15â30 Minutes: Engage in light movement. This could be a walk, yoga, or basic mobility work to raise core body temperature.
- 30â60 Minutes: Deep work or reflection. Use this period of high mental clarity for your most important task before the world starts demanding your attention.
- 90 Minutes: First intake of caffeine (if desired) and a protein-rich meal.

Frequently Asked Questions
Does this routine work for night owls?
Yes. While the timing may shift later, the biological principles remain the same. Night owls still benefit from sunlight exposure and delayed caffeine to help regulate their specific chronotype and prevent "social jetlag."
What if I work in a windowless office or wake up before the sun?
If you cannot get natural sunlight, use a high-intensity light box (10,000 lux) for 20 minutes while you get ready. This provides a similar, though slightly less effective, signal to your brain to stop melatonin production.
Can I exercise intensely during this priming period?
Absolutely. High-intensity exercise is a powerful way to raise body temperature and trigger a healthy cortisol spike. However, ensure you are still prioritizing hydration and not using pre-workout stimulants too early if you want to avoid the afternoon crash.
